public FilterController(ISearchAndCompareApi api, IGeocoder geocoder, TelemetryClient telemetryClient, GoogleAnalyticsClient gaClient)
 {
     _api             = api;
     _geocoder        = geocoder;
     _telemetryClient = telemetryClient;
     _gaClient        = gaClient;
 }
 public SearchAndCompareService(ISearchAndCompareApi api, ICourseMapper courseMapper, IDataService dataService, IEnrichmentService enrichmentService, ILogger <SearchAndCompareService> logger)
 {
     _api               = api;
     _courseMapper      = courseMapper;
     _dataService       = dataService;
     _enrichmentService = enrichmentService;
     _logger            = logger;
 }
Example #3
0
 public ResultsController(
     ISearchAndCompareApi api,
     IFeatureFlags featureFlags,
     IRedirectUrlService redirectUrlService)
 {
     _api                = api;
     _featureFlags       = featureFlags;
     _redirectUrlService = redirectUrlService;
 }
 public FilterController(ISearchAndCompareApi api, IGeocoder geocoder, TelemetryClient telemetryClient,
                         GoogleAnalyticsClient gaClient, IRedirectUrlService redirectUrlService, IFeatureFlags featureFlags)
 {
     _api                = api;
     _geocoder           = geocoder;
     _telemetryClient    = telemetryClient;
     _gaClient           = gaClient;
     _redirectUrlService = redirectUrlService;
     _featureFlags       = featureFlags;
 }
 public CourseController(ISearchAndCompareApi api, IRedirectUrlService redirectUrlService, IFeatureFlags featureFlags)
 {
     _api = api;
     this.redirectUrlService = redirectUrlService;
     this.featureFlags       = featureFlags;
 }
 public DynamicController(ISearchAndCompareApi api, IGeocoder geocoder, TelemetryClient telemetryClient)
 {
     _api             = api;
     _geocoder        = geocoder;
     _telemetryClient = telemetryClient;
 }
 public SitemapController(ISearchAndCompareApi api, IMemoryCache memoryCache)
 {
     _api         = api;
     _memoryCache = memoryCache;
 }
 public ResultsController(ISearchAndCompareApi api, IFeatureFlags featureFlags)
 {
     _api          = api;
     _featureFlags = featureFlags;
 }
Example #9
0
 public CourseController(ISearchAndCompareApi api, IRedirectUrlService redirectUrlService)
 {
     _api = api;
     this.redirectUrlService = redirectUrlService;
 }
 public SuggestedSearch(ISearchAndCompareApi api, ILogger <SuggestedSearch> logger)
 {
     _api    = api;
     _logger = logger;
 }